How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Umpire?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Umpire Studio Apartments | $884 | $545 | $1,850 |
| Umpire 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,014 | $660 | $2,250 |
| Umpire 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,112 | $680 | $2,121 |
| Umpire 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,447 | $870 | $3,000 |
| Umpire 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,385 | $1,385 | $1,385 |
